Új hozzászólás Aktív témák

  • Delila_1

    veterán

    válasz King Unique #22094 üzenetére

    Az első kérdéshez:

    Private Sub General_Click()
    Dim tomb(26), sor As Integer, oszlop As Integer, i As Integer
    Dim usor As Integer, uoszlop As Integer
    Dim felso As Integer, also As Integer

    Range("A1:Z26").ClearContents
    Range("A1:Z26").Font.ColorIndex = 0

    Randomize
    also = 1: felso = 5
    usor = Round(Rnd * (felso - also) + also, 0)

    felso = Int(26 / usor)
    Randomize
    uoszlop = Round(Rnd * (felso - also) + also, 0)

    For sor = 1 To usor
    For oszlop = 1 To uoszlop

    Ujra:
    Randomize
    felso = 26
    i = Round(Rnd * (felso - also) + also, 0)
    If tomb(i) > 0 Then GoTo Ujra
    tomb(i) = i
    Cells(sor, oszlop) = Chr(i + 64)
    Next
    Next
    End Sub

    Private Sub Kiemel_Click()
    Dim terulet As String, CV As Object

    Range("A1").Select
    terulet = Selection.CurrentRegion.Address

    For Each CV In Range(terulet)
    If CV.Value Like ("[AEIOU]") Then CV.Font.ColorIndex = 3
    Next
    End Sub

Új hozzászólás Aktív témák